1. Choosing the Right Assets: Beyond the Hype
In 2026, the market is categorized by “Blue Chips,” “Growth Assets,” and “Niche Utilities.” A balanced portfolio is essential for long-term success.
* The Core (50-70%): Bitcoin ($BTC) remains the cornerstone of any portfolio. It has become a mainstream corporate treasury asset. Alongside it, Ethereum ($ETH) acts as the infrastructure layer for decentralized finance (DeFi).
* Growth Layer (20-30%): Focus on high-throughput chains like Solana ($SOL) or Avalanche ($AVAX). These networks power the 2026 boom in Real World Asset (RWA) tokenization.
* Speculative/Niche (5-10%): AI-integrated protocols and decentralized physical infrastructure (DePIN) projects offer high-risk, high-reward potential.
Expert Tip: In 2026, look for “Value Capture” models. Prefer protocols that share fees with token holders or implement “buy-and-burn” mechanisms, as these offer more sustainable growth than purely narrative-driven tokens.
